## Technical Details

### Model Architecture
```rust
LSTM(
    input_size: 5,  // close, volume, sma_20, rsi_14, macd
    hidden_size: 32,
    num_layers: 2,
    dropout: 0.1
)
```

### Training Parameters
- Batch size: 32
- Learning rate: 0.001
- Epochs: 100
- Early stopping patience: 10
- Validation split: 0.2

### Data Processing
1. Feature selection:
   - Close price
   - Volume
   - SMA(20)
   - RSI(14)
   - MACD

2. Data normalization:
   - Min-Max scaling for price data
   - Standard scaling for technical indicators

3. Sequence creation:
   - Window size: 60 (1 hour of minute data)
   - Step size: 1
